We are a Christ-centered, Conscious Discipline based program with the School Family as the foundation of our Center environment. We offer both half-day and full-day programs for children from 1 years old through Pre-Kindergarten (VPK). Our commitment to provide the best for children is exemplified by our voluntary continued accreditation and current Gold Seal standing with the United Methodist Association of Preschools (UMAP) since 1986. In addition, we are Gold Seal approved by the Florida Department of Children and Families as well as an approved VPK provider.

At Anona Child Development Center, our enrichment programs are thoughtfully designed to supplement our curriculum and deepen each child’s learning experience in joyful, meaningful ways.
Children gather for Chapel twice a month, where they explore God’s love through age-appropriate stories, music, dramatic play, movement, and dance – creating moments that nurture both faith and imagination. Through our Healthy Habits program, children learn how to care for their growing minds and bodies with lessons on nutrition, movement, and overall well-being, helping them develop lifelong healthy routines. Our Community Connections experiences teach children that kindness and compassion extend beyond the walls of our school, home, and church. By partnering with local organizations, children engage in hands-on learning about safety, wildlife, caring for our planet, and good health—discovering that even the youngest learners can make a positive difference in their community.
